Blackbird Interactive is a creative-fueled, future-driven, independent game studio where the best talent in the industry can find long-term careers to help grow their abilities while working on a wide range of projects across multiple genres and platforms.
We’re looking for a senior software engineer to help evolve and support the gameplay experience of a classic AAA real-time strategy title. This role is focused on developing, maintaining, and improving core gameplay systems in C++, with an emphasis on moment-to-moment gameplay, simulation, unit behaviors, abilities, and long-term system stability. You will work closely with designers, artists, QA, production, and other engineers to implement features, diagnose complex issues, improve workflows, and modernize systems while preserving the feel and legacy of an iconic RTS.
This role is remote-friendly in Canada, with Pacific time overlap required.
What You’ll Tackle
●Core RTS gameplay systems: Design, implement, maintain, and improve player-facing gameplay features such as unit behaviors, abilities, commands, selection, movement, combat interactions, targeting, and game-state systems using C++.
●Mission and scenario gameplay: Build and support scripted gameplay content including triggers, objectives, events, encounters, victory conditions, progression logic, and campaign or custom scenario systems.
●Simulation and systems architecture: Develop modular, data-driven gameplay systems that support iteration, determinism, save/load reliability, multiplayer stability, and maintainability across a large legacy codebase.
●Technical leadership and collaboration: Partner closely with design, art, audio, production, QA, and engineering peers to prototype features, tune game feel, guide implementation approaches, review code, and resolve gameplay issues efficiently.
●Performance and stability: Debug and optimize gameplay systems with attention to CPU, memory, desync risk, determinism, save/load issues, and edge-case behavior in both single-player and multiplayer contexts.
●Legacy stewardship and improvement: Work within an established codebase to extend and refactor existing systems, modernize workflows where appropriate, reduce technical debt, and preserve the responsiveness and readability players expect from a classic RTS experience.
You’ll Thrive Here If You
●Have 6+ years of professional software development experience using C++, ideally in games.
●Hold a BSc in Computer Science or a college diploma in software engineering, game programming, or a closely related field, or have equivalent professional experience.
●Have shipped at least one commercial game or major update where you contributed significantly to gameplay, simulation, AI, tools, or engine systems.
●Are comfortable working in mature or legacy codebases and can improve existing systems without losing sight of gameplay feel, stability, and maintainability.
●Can independently own medium-to-large gameplay features from investigation and design through implementation, debugging, polish, and support.
●Have experience implementing or debugging gameplay systems involving state, timing, scripting, AI, player input, mission logic, or simulation.
●Care deeply about responsiveness, clarity, polish, and long-term maintainability in player-facing systems.
●Communicate clearly, work well with cross-functional teams, and can provide constructive technical feedback through code reviews, design discussions, and mentoring.
Bonus Experience
●Experience working on real-time strategy, simulation-heavy, tactics, or systems-driven games.
●Familiarity with gameplay scripting, trigger systems, event systems, mission logic, or content pipelines.
●Experience with AI systems such as state machines, behavior trees, utility systems, navigation, targeting, or tactical decision-making.
●Experience working on live, remastered, or long-running titles with an established player base.
●Familiarity with multiplayer gameplay considerations such as synchronization, determinism, replay systems, lockstep simulation, or networked simulation.
